All right, I think I've got my rosters as "done" as they're going to be. I did add/update some rookies who made their NHL roster. I created two players who weren't in the game at all (Tarasenko and Cervenka). And I was able to use a roster trick to be able to move some of the Junior players who were in the game (Yukapov, Dumba, Galchenyuk, Grigorenko), but were underage, and therefore, not eligible to be traded to any team outside of the CHL. Then, I updated stats on a few prospects who were able to be moved to their NHL club (Kreider, Scheifele, Rakell, Huberdeau, Granlund, Hamilton, Silfverberg, Brunner, Schwartz, Kincaid) using a roster edit site that I found.
I moved the save to a thumb drive, and I'm going to just compress the entire "Xbox 360" folder that shows up on the drive (the NHL roster save is the only thing on it...but of course Microsoft has to put all their system files and proprietary shit on there) into a .rar file so it won't take so long to upload/download. I'm hoping that if you guys move it to a blank thumb drive, your 360 will recognize the file, and then you can just assign it to your gamertag like I was talking about last night. If that doesn't work, there are "other methods" that can be used to import a save. They're just a bit more involved. All right, I tested out my rosters under my wife's gamertag on our other Xbox and it worked exactly as I expected it to. This is basically how it should work. It's really not this complicated. I just wanted to explain everything in detail so there's no confusion.
Step 1. Download NHL 12 2013 Roster Step 2. Uncompress downloaded file with Winrar or other "unzipper" program. You should see a folder labeled "Xbox 360" in it. Put that on your desktop. Step 3. Take a USB thumb drive at least 1 GB in size, put it in your Xbox 360 and configure/format it. I formatted my 2GB drive to the smallest size the 360 would allow (which I think is 256MB). This step shouldn't really matter though. I just want people to be sure their thumb drive is readable by the 360. Step 4. Put configured/formatted drive in your PC and view its contents. The only thing on it SHOULD be a folder labeled "Xbox 360". Delete this folder and copy/paste the "Xbox 360" folder that you downloaded. Step 5. Put USB thumb drive back into your Xbox 360 and navigate to System Settings -> Storage, and then select the thumb drive. In the "Games and Apps" section, the only thing you should have is NHL 12. Go into the NHL 12 folder and you should see a save titled "2013 roster". Press "A" and high "Copy". When you do this, you should see a notice below that says if you copy it you will become the new owner and you won't be able to get achievements while using the file. Big deal. Copy the file to your hard drive/cloud storage/etc. Step 6. Load up NHL 12 and load the "2013 roster" file. Mine loads automatically when I boot up the game, but just to be sure it worked, just do that. When you look at the rosters, you should see a lot of differences. The first team it shows is Anaheim.
